Jimmy.

The part number for the RHD fascia with 2 DIN slots is 5P2858063A1MM. This is for a Sport model as it is black. With this info the dealer must be able to work out the number if you need a silver fascia. Otherwise contact Willoughby Seat (0115 922 1778) who sorted this out for me 3 years ago.

tbh we are all going to need to replace our radio's soon , i have it on good knowledge from a friend in the car audio trade that in 2015 most FM broadcasting is going to stop & DAB only will be the order of the day , needless to say he is a happy bunny , mean time the wait is on for a double din DAB , i am told they will be with us this year

I'm not too sure whether it will happen that quick. That date was given in 2009 with the proviso:

>>
The switchover will be announced two years in advance and not until digital listening accounts for 50% of total radio listening, but Lord Carter hopes this will be the case by the end of 2013.
<<

So you need your DAB radio penertration rates forecast for 2013 if 2015 is to be believed. The net suggests that the date has shifted to 2017 now. I seem to recall that new FM stations will be allowed when the existing ones consolidate on DAB. Broadcaster don't like dupplication of costs. So one expects that it will remain fluid.
